Conversational AI Revolutionizes Healthcare Market: Projected to Reach $48.87 Billion by 2030

In a groundbreaking market analysis released on February 20, 2025, ResearchAndMarkets.com unveiled comprehensive insights into the rapidly expanding Conversational AI in Healthcare Market. The report highlights remarkable growth projections and transformative potential of artificial intelligence in medical communication and patient engagement.

Market Valuation and Growth Trajectory

The market, currently valued at $13.53 billion in 2024, is anticipated to surge to an impressive $48.87 billion by 2030. This represents a robust comp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 23.84%, signaling substantial technological advancement and increasing adoption across healthcare ecosystems.

Key Market Dynamics

  • Rapid technological innovation
  • Growing demand for personalized healthcare solutions
  • Enhanced patient communication platforms
  • Increasing investment in AI healthcare technologies

The report underscores the transformative potential of conversational AI in streamlining patient interactions, improving diagnostic processes, and creating more efficient healthcare delivery systems.

In a significant shift for mental health crisis response, the Sacramento County Sheriff's Department has stepped back from handling non-criminal mental health calls, redirecting attention to the critical 988 National Suicide and Crisis Lifeline. This lifeline, expertly managed by WellSpace Health, now serves as a vital support system not just in Sacramento, but across 31 other California counties. The transition marks a pivotal moment in how communities approach mental health emergencies, emphasizing specialized, compassionate support over traditional law enforcement intervention. WellSpace Health has risen to the challenge, providing a dedicated, empathetic resource for individuals experiencing mental health crises, ensuring they receive the targeted assistance they need during vulnerable moments. By centralizing mental health crisis support through the 988 lifeline, the region is taking a progressive step towards more nuanced, human-centered emergency response. This approach recognizes that mental health challenges require specialized, understanding professionals who can provide immediate, effective support. MORE...

A wave of labor unrest has swept through the Port of Los Angeles as more than 70 truck drivers from Universal Logistics Holdings have walked off the job, demanding fair compensation and relief from escalating healthcare expenses. The strike, which began Thursday, highlights the growing tensions between workers and management in the transportation industry. The drivers, employed by a subsidiary of Universal Logistics Holdings, are taking a stand against recent pay structure changes and the mounting financial burden of healthcare costs. Their collective action underscores the challenges faced by essential workers who keep America's supply chains moving. Protesters have gathered at the port, their trucks idle, sending a clear message about the need for more equitable working conditions. The strike not only disrupts cargo operations but also draws attention to the broader issues of worker compensation and benefits in the trucking sector. As negotiations continue, the drivers remain resolute in their demand for economic justice, hoping to secure a more sustainable and supportive work environment. The outcome of this strike could potentially set a precedent for labor relations in the transportation industry. MORE...

Oracle Health Leads the Way in Healthcare Data Platform Innovation

Oracle Health has secured a prestigious leadership position in the IDC MarketScape's U.S. Healthcare Data Platform for Providers 2024-25 Vendor Assessment. The comprehensive report highlights Oracle Health's groundbreaking approach to healthcare data integration and intelligence.

At the core of Oracle Health's success is its Data Intelligence platform, which revolutionizes how healthcare providers access and leverage critical information. The platform's standout feature is its robust interoperability, enabling seamless data integration from multiple sources including:

  • Clinical records
  • Claims data
  • Social determinants of health
  • Pharmacy information
  • Real-world data (Omics and De-identified data)

What sets Oracle Health apart is its ability to simplify complex data integration challenges. By eliminating the traditional barriers of cost and system complexity, the platform empowers healthcare organizations to unlock deeper insights and drive more informed decision-making.

This recognition from IDC MarketScape underscores Oracle Health's commitment to transforming healthcare data management and analytics, providing providers with powerful tools to improve patient care and operational efficiency.
